How to Diagnose and Repair UPVC Door Issues

Upvc doors are a sought-after design element in modern architecture due to their durability and energy efficiency. As with all fixtures, upvc doors can develop problems that require repair to ensure their proper functioning.

Plastic filler with a low shrinkage can be used to repair windows minor cracks. In the same way, hinges that are misaligned can be re-aligned to restore proper function.

Cracks and Scratches

Scratches and scratches on uPVC doors might seem minor, but they can take away from the overall design of your home. Additionally, scratches that are deep can weaken the structural integrity of the door, and compromise its weatherproofing capabilities. Professionals can repair most of these damages without the need for replacement. It is crucial to determine the extent of damage before starting the repair process. Accurate diagnostics will ensure the correct repair procedure, saving you both time and money.

uPVC repair is usually straightforward however, more complex problems like replacing defective locks or realigning a door might require expert advice. A reliable uPVC doctor will have the equipment and knowledge needed to complete these tasks quickly and efficiently. They can restore your uPVC door back to its former glory whether you want to repair simple cracks or dents, or more extensive damage.

The first step to repair scratch marks on a uPVC door is to clean the exterior of the door as well as the window frame. Clean any debris or glaziers dirt using isopropyl Alcohol. Apply two small drops of furniture polish or auto polish to a dampened microfibre towel. Rub the scuff lightly, working in the same direction as uPVC. Allow the scuffs to dry for a minimum of 20 minutes before buffing them once more.

Repairing a crack in windows or doors is another common uPVC fix. A uPVC repair kit includes an acrylic compound which can be applied to the crack. The patch of compound should be applied within two minutes after mixing, since it is much more manageable. After the patch is put on, it can be sanded to ensure it blends seamlessly with the rest of the uPVC.

uPVC door repairs are usually easy and cost-effective, but it's essential to follow an ongoing maintenance program to prolong their life and functionality. Regularly cleaning and wiping can help to keep the door in good condition, and avoiding abrasive cleaners or harsh chemicals can help prevent the build-up of grime and damage.

Damaged Locks

The door lock mechanism is among the most essential elements of a uPVC door. It is designed to ensure that your valuables are safe and secure. Like other hardware, it will be damaged over time.

A damaged lock poses a major security risk. If you're experiencing problems with your lock, you may think about replacing it completely. A professional locksmith can assist you in deciding whether you should repair or replace your uPVC door locks.

UPVC front doors are typically equipped with a locking mechanism with multiple points, handles hinges and a variety of seals. These parts are designed to allow your home to be secure and weatherproof. While UPVC doors are extremely durable, they are also susceptible to being damaged due to a variety reasons. Fortunately, an UPVC door repair specialist can assist you with fixing the problem and restore the integrity of your door.

The majority of uPVC doors have problems with the lock and frame or hinges not aligned correctly. These issues are relatively easy to solve. You can make some repairs yourself, but always seek the advice of a professional for repairs or replacements if the issue is more complex.

If your uPVC door isn't locking correctly, it's likely that the barrel component of the lock has become faulty. Try rotating the handle to see. If the handle is loose or floppy, you can tighten it by using the screws that hold in the barrel. This should resolve the issue.

Another common uPVC door issue is a damaged gearbox. This can be diagnosed by turning the handle and hearing a click when the key is inserted in the barrel. This is usually caused by dust and dirt that have accumulated over time. In this instance, the solution is to clean the lock.

If your UPVC is severely damaged, replacing it could be more cost effective. If the damage is minor but it's generally cheaper to repair the door rather than replace it. A professional uPVC repair service will give you a an estimate for free and will complete the work quickly.

Hinges that are not aligned

Over time, the hinges on the hinges of a uPVC door can loose their elasticity, which causes the door to fall in a slight manner, putting stress on locking mechanisms. The good thing is that this is a relatively easy issue to resolve. The first thing you'll need to do is determine which hinge requires adjustment. This is usually done by looking for an adjustment screw on each of the hinges. They are typically found on the top and bottom hinges. To loosen the screw, you'll need a Phillips screwdriver. Once the screw is loose, it can then be turned to move the hinge in the right direction. Once you've made the necessary adjustments, make sure you tighten the screw.

Repeat this procedure for all hinges on uPVC doors. You'll need to test your door after you have made sure that all hinges have been properly adjusted. Verify that the lock is functioning properly and that the door opens and closes smoothly. Make sure that the door does not get caught on the floor, or create draughts.

Hinges on uPVC doors can become misaligned due to a number of reasons. The most common causes are improper installation, changes in weather and the natural settling of a building or building. If your uPVC doors aren't in alignment, it could cause issues with the multipoint lock mechanism making it difficult to open and shut the door.

There are a variety of ways to adjust hinges depending on the type you have. For butt hinges they will typically have one or more adjustment slots that can be used to make lateral and vertical adjustments. These are used on many modern uPVC door models and let you adjust the door's movement.

Another type of hinge on uPVC doors is referred to as a flag hinge. They will often have one or more adjustment screws that can be used to adjust the height of the door. These screws are typically found on the top or bottom of the hinge and can be adjusted by turning the screw clockwise in order to raise the door, or counter-clockwise to lower it.

Broken Glass

UPVC doors are designed to keep the elements at the bay, but they may get damaged as time passes. The good news is that many of these issues are simple to fix using the right tools and expertise. If you're not sure of what needs to be done it is always recommended to contact a professional uPVC repair service for your door. They can offer professional advice and ensure that the job is completed in a timely manner.

The hinges and locking mechanism are the most common uPVC doors issues. They are usually simple to fix, however they can be tricky when the door has been badly damaged or misaligned. The most important thing is to pinpoint the issue, then remove it and ensure that everything is aligned properly before reinstalling it.

Broken glass is another common issue that can affect uPVC doors. This kind of damage is particularly dangerous and needs to be repaired as soon as is possible. In addition to being a security risk it could also make your home vulnerable to burglars who might try to gain entry through the window or door itself. There are many ways to repair this type of damage, but it's recommended to employ an expert tradesperson to complete the work to ensure it's done correctly.

UPVC doors come with several locks, which offer a high level of security for your home window repair. They are designed to resist the impact of an attack and it is essential to keep them in good working order.

It's important to fix your UPVC doors as soon as you notice that they are cracking. This is a serious security issue which could lead to an intruder damaging or damaging your home.

UPVC doors make a great choice for homeowners. They are strong and energy efficient as well as affordable. However, they are susceptible to a myriad of issues over time, from cracked glass to dents and faulty locks. To avoid these problems, you can maintain your UPVC doors by using the lubricant made of silicon. This will help them to move smoothly and stop the accumulation of dirt which could cause them to jam or become stiff.
